Ryerson Holding Corporation (RYZ) recently released its first quarter 2026 financial results, reporting earnings per share of $0.10. The metal service center company faced ongoing challenges in the steel industry during the quarter, as market conditions remained challenging. The limited revenue data available suggests continued pressure on the company's top-line performance, though the EPS figure indicates the company maintained profitability at a modest level. Management Commentary

The leadership team at Ryerson addressed shareholders during the earnings period, acknowledging the difficult market conditions that shaped the quarter. Company executives highlighted ongoing efforts to optimize operations and manage costs effectively in response to the challenging steel pricing environment. Management emphasized their commitment to maintaining operational efficiency while positioning the business to capitalize on potential market improvements. Ryerson's executive team noted that customer demand patterns remained inconsistent across various end markets, with some sectors showing resilience while others experienced softness. The company has been working to adjust its inventory levels and procurement strategies to align with evolving market conditions. Management also pointed to ongoing investments in digital capabilities and process improvements as part of their long-term strategic priorities. The company has been managing its balance sheet carefully, with attention to liquidity and debt levels given the cyclical nature of the metals industry. Ryerson's management team has maintained a focus on cash flow generation and working capital optimization throughout recent quarters. Forward Guidance

Looking ahead, Ryerson's management has indicated a cautious but pragmatic approach to the remainder of 2026. The company expects the operating environment to remain challenging, with uncertainty persisting across key end markets including manufacturing, construction, and industrial applications. Management has not provided specific quantitative guidance for upcoming quarters, citing the unpredictability of steel demand and pricing trends. Ryerson expects to continue focusing on cost management and operational discipline as primary tools for navigating the current cycle. The company remains committed to its strategic initiatives aimed at enhancing customer service capabilities and improving supply chain efficiency. Management has signaled that capital allocation will remain conservative, prioritizing debt reduction and maintaining adequate liquidity over discretionary investments. The company has highlighted potential opportunities arising from infrastructure spending and manufacturing activity in North America, though the timing and magnitude of such benefits remain uncertain. Ryerson's management emphasized the importance of maintaining flexibility in their operating model to respond effectively to changing market conditions. Market Reaction

The market's response to Ryerson's first quarter results has been measured, reflecting the mixed nature of the reported earnings. Trading activity in RYZ shares has remained consistent with typical daily volumes as investors assess the company's near-term prospects. Analyst coverage of the stock has highlighted the challenging operating conditions facing metal service centers broadly, with particular attention to how effectively Ryerson can manage through the current downcycle. Market observers note that the metals distribution industry faces headwinds from both demand uncertainty and margin pressure resulting from competitive pricing dynamics. Analysts have pointed to the importance of monitoring inventory levels and customer demand trends as key indicators for Ryerson's performance in upcoming quarters. The broader steel industry has been experiencing volatility driven by global trade dynamics, capacity utilization fluctuations, and input cost variability. These factors have created a complex backdrop for companies like Ryerson that operate as intermediaries between steel producers and industrial customers. Investors appear to be taking a wait-and-see approach, looking for confirmation that market conditions have stabilized or are improving before adjusting their expectations for Ryerson significantly.
